#346ADF Color
#346ADF is rgb(52, 106, 223) in RGB, hsl(221, 73%, 54%) in HSL, and about cmyk(77%, 52%, 0%, 13%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Royal Blue (#4169E1),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.17.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#346ADF Channel Values
How #346ADF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 52 · G 106 · B 223 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 221° · S 73% · L 54%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 221° · S 77% · V 87%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 77% · M 52% · Y 0% · K 13%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.91:1 vs white · 4.27: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#346ADF background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#346ADF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#346ADF?
#346ADF is a mid-tone blue — rgb(52, 106, 223) in RGB and hsl(221, 73%, 54%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Royal Blue (#4169E1),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.17.
What is the RGB value of #346ADF?
#346ADF is rgb(52, 106, 223) — red 52, green 106, and blue 223 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#346ADF?
#346ADF converts to approximately cmyk(77%, 52%, 0%, 13%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#346ADF be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#346ADF scores 4.91:1 against white and 4.27: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#346ADF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#346ADF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is royalblue (#4169E1) at a CIE76 distance of 3.17, which is very hard to tell apart.
